Estin 10mg Tablet belongs to a group of medicines called statins. It is used to lower cholesterol and to reduce the risk of heart diseases.
Tablet
Estin 10mg Tablet is a widely prescribed medicine and is regarded as safe for long-term use when taken as per the doctor's advice. It can be taken with a meal or on an empty stomach. You can take it at any time of the day but try to take it at about the same time each day. Most people with high cholesterol do not feel ill but stopping your medicine may increase your cholesterol levels thereby increasing your risk of heart disease and stroke. It is important to have your cholesterol levels checked regularly. This medicine is only one part of the treatment program which should also include a healthy diet, regular exercise, smoking cessation, moderation of alcohol intake, and weight reduction. You can eat normally while taking this medicine but try to avoid foods that are high in fat.
Take this medicine in the dose and duration as advised by your doctor. Swallow it as a whole. Do not chew, crush or break it. Estin 10mg Tablet may be taken with or without food but it is better to take it at a fixed time.

Caution is advised when consuming alcohol with Estin 10mg Tablet. Please consult your doctor.
Estin 10mg Tablet is unsafe to use during breastfeeding. Data suggests that the drug may cause toxicity to the baby.
Estin 10mg Tablet is highly unsafe to use during pregnancy. Seek your doctor's advice as studies on pregnant women and animals have shown significant harmful effects to the developing baby.

Estin 10mg Tablet is a lipid-lowering medication (statin). It works by blocking an enzyme (HMG-CoA-reductase) that is required in the body to make cholesterol. It thus lowers 'bad' cholesterol (LDL) and triglycerides, raising the level of 'good' cholesterol (HDL).
Inform your doctor if you experience fatigue, muscle weakness or muscle pain. Your doctor may check your liver function before starting the treatment and regularly thereafter. Inform your doctor if you notice signs of liver problems such as stomach pains, unusually dark urine or yellowing of skin or eyes.
High cholesterol is a condition where there is too much cholesterol in the blood. Cholesterol can build up in the walls of your blood vessels and slow or obstruct blood flow to your heart, brain, and other organs, increasing the risk of heart disease and stroke. Understanding the risks and consequences of high cholesterol can help you take steps to manage it.

Estin 10mg Tablet belongs to a group of medicines known as statins that lowers the level of lipids or fats in the blood. It is primarily used to lower cholesterol and triglycerides in patients who have not responded to diet and lifestyle changes.
Estin 10mg Tablet is typically prescribed for adults and children aged 10 years or more whose cholesterol levels do not come down enough with exercise and a low-fat diet. It is generally not approved for use in patients younger than 10 years old.
No, Estin 10mg Tablet is not a blood thinner. Instead, it works by slowing down the production of cholesterol in the body, which can help prevent the buildup of plaque on artery walls and reduce the risk of heart disease.
Taking Estin 10mg Tablet may slightly increase your risk of developing type 2 diabetes, especially if you are already at high risk. Your doctor may recommend monitoring your blood sugar levels more closely for the first few months.
You may need to take Estin 10mg Tablet for an extended period, possibly lifelong, depending on your specific condition and response to treatment. It is generally considered safe when used as directed by a healthcare professional.
It is not recommended to consume alcohol while taking Estin 10mg Tablet as it can increase the risk of liver problems and worsen some side effects, such as muscle pain and tenderness.
Memory loss is a rare but possible side effect of taking Estin 10mg Tablet. If you experience this symptom, consult your doctor for advice on how to manage it.
Estin 10mg Tablet can be taken once a day, at any time of the day, with or without food. Try taking it at the same time every day to help remember when to take it.
Yes, taking Estin 10mg Tablet may cause fatigue due to reduced oxygen supply to the muscles in your body. If you experience persistent or severe fatigue, consult your doctor for advice on how to manage it.
The most common side effects of Estin 10mg Tablet include nausea, indigestion, constipation, flatulence, diarrhea, headache, and aches and pains in your back and joints. If you experience any of these symptoms, consult your doctor for advice on how to manage them.
